An Efficient Palette Generation Method for Color Image Quantization
This article describes an efficient method to generate a color palette for color image quantization. The method consists of two stages. In the first stage, the initial palette is generated. Initially, the color palette is an empty set. First, the <i>N</i> colors are generated according t...
Main Author: | |
---|---|
Format: | Article |
Language: | English |
Published: |
MDPI AG
2021-01-01
|
Series: | Applied Sciences |
Subjects: | |
Online Access: | https://www.mdpi.com/2076-3417/11/3/1043 |
_version_ | 1797407882866589696 |
---|---|
author | Shu-Chien Huang |
author_facet | Shu-Chien Huang |
author_sort | Shu-Chien Huang |
collection | DOAJ |
description | This article describes an efficient method to generate a color palette for color image quantization. The method consists of two stages. In the first stage, the initial palette is generated. Initially, the color palette is an empty set. First, the <i>N</i> colors are generated according to the data distribution of the input image in the RGB (Red, Green, Blue) color space. Then, one color is selected from the <i>N</i> colors and this color is added to the initial palette, and the step is repeated until the color number of the initial palette is equal to <i>K</i>. In the second stage, the quantized image is generated using the fast K-means algorithm. There are many sampling rates used in this study. For each sampled pixel, a fast searching method is employed to efficiently determine the closest color in the palette. Experimental results show that the high-quality quantized images can be generated by the proposed method. When the sampling rate equals 0.125, the computation time of the proposed method is less than 0.3 s for all cases. |
first_indexed | 2024-03-09T03:48:05Z |
format | Article |
id | doaj.art-1b886bbd9e37432e882d3f99b9dec591 |
institution | Directory Open Access Journal |
issn | 2076-3417 |
language | English |
last_indexed | 2024-03-09T03:48:05Z |
publishDate | 2021-01-01 |
publisher | MDPI AG |
record_format | Article |
series | Applied Sciences |
spelling | doaj.art-1b886bbd9e37432e882d3f99b9dec5912023-12-03T14:30:37ZengMDPI AGApplied Sciences2076-34172021-01-01113104310.3390/app11031043An Efficient Palette Generation Method for Color Image QuantizationShu-Chien Huang0Department of Computer Science, National Pingtung University, Pingtung City, Pingtung County 90003, TaiwanThis article describes an efficient method to generate a color palette for color image quantization. The method consists of two stages. In the first stage, the initial palette is generated. Initially, the color palette is an empty set. First, the <i>N</i> colors are generated according to the data distribution of the input image in the RGB (Red, Green, Blue) color space. Then, one color is selected from the <i>N</i> colors and this color is added to the initial palette, and the step is repeated until the color number of the initial palette is equal to <i>K</i>. In the second stage, the quantized image is generated using the fast K-means algorithm. There are many sampling rates used in this study. For each sampled pixel, a fast searching method is employed to efficiently determine the closest color in the palette. Experimental results show that the high-quality quantized images can be generated by the proposed method. When the sampling rate equals 0.125, the computation time of the proposed method is less than 0.3 s for all cases.https://www.mdpi.com/2076-3417/11/3/1043color image quantizationcolor palette generationimage compressionfast K-means algorithm |
spellingShingle | Shu-Chien Huang An Efficient Palette Generation Method for Color Image Quantization Applied Sciences color image quantization color palette generation image compression fast K-means algorithm |
title | An Efficient Palette Generation Method for Color Image Quantization |
title_full | An Efficient Palette Generation Method for Color Image Quantization |
title_fullStr | An Efficient Palette Generation Method for Color Image Quantization |
title_full_unstemmed | An Efficient Palette Generation Method for Color Image Quantization |
title_short | An Efficient Palette Generation Method for Color Image Quantization |
title_sort | efficient palette generation method for color image quantization |
topic | color image quantization color palette generation image compression fast K-means algorithm |
url | https://www.mdpi.com/2076-3417/11/3/1043 |
work_keys_str_mv | AT shuchienhuang anefficientpalettegenerationmethodforcolorimagequantization AT shuchienhuang efficientpalettegenerationmethodforcolorimagequantization |